If I'm detained by ICE in or near Gaines, PA, what are my rights and how can an attorney help?
If detained by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) in the Gaines area, you have the right to remain silent, the right to speak with an attorney, and the right to a hearing before an immigration judge. You should immediately request legal representation. Detainees from this region are typically held at facilities like the Clinton County Correctional Facility or farther away, making local legal access critical. A Gaines-area immigration attorney can intervene quickly, file necessary motions for bond or release, and represent you before the Immigration Court in Philadelphia, which has jurisdiction over Pennsylvania cases, ensuring your case is properly presented despite the geographic distance.

Your first conversation with a potential lawyer is vital. Come prepared with a brief summary of your situation. A good immigration lawyer in this area will listen carefully, ask clarifying questions, and provide a clear, honest assessment of your options and potential challenges. They should explain their fees transparently, typically offering a flat fee for specific services like a green card application or a consultation fee for case evaluation. Be wary of anyone who guarantees outcomes or pressures you to pay large sums upfront without a detailed contract.
